This aerial view shows a landscape primarily dominated by agricultural fields in Kansas, USA. The fields are mostly square or rectangular, arranged in a highly ordered grid pattern. Many of these fields utilize center pivot irrigation systems, evident as circular green patches within the square/rectangular fields. The differing shades of brown and green suggest varying crop stages or types. A small town is visible in the center of the image, surrounded by the agricultural land. Roads traverse the area, forming a network between the fields and the town. A scale bar in the lower left corner indicates 2 kilometers.
